Weather:
Moderate to strong W gusty winds today. Cold to start at -2C and temps were
steady getting to just -1C. Very few clouds in the morning but cloud cover
building in by noon.

Raptor Observations:
A fairly small flight today which isn't surprising given the fairly stiff W
winds which are headwinds for any raptors trying to make their way westward
along Lake Erie. Total birds today was just 83 with a single N Goshawk in
the first hour and small numbers of other species during the count with
Redtails (49) accounting for the bulk of the flight.
